Linguistic Discrimination in Academia: Uncovering Inequities
Linguistic discrimination and inherent unfairness in academia perpetuate barriers for non-native English speakers, impacting their academic success and opportunities. This article delves into the complexities of academic English and argues for the use of automated language adjustment tools to level the playing field.
